Wise — review & details
The transparency benchmark: the actual mid-market exchange rate with the fee shown up front (typically ~0.5–1% all-in), paying straight to M-Pesa in minutes.

Pros
- No exchange-rate markup — the real rate
- Fast to M-Pesa
- Best value on larger transfers
Cons
- Needs card/bank to fund (not for cash senders)
- Conversion can take up to ~2 days before payout
How Wise compares in money transfer & remittance
| Wise | Sendwave | Remitly |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Pricing | Mid-market rate + transparent fee, ~0.5–1% all-in | No flat fee; the cost is in the exchange-rate margin | Express small flat fee; Economy free — cost sits in a ~1–3.7% margin |
| Payout | Direct to M-Pesa, or bank account | Direct to M-Pesa | M-Pesa, Airtel Money, bank accounts |
| Speed | M-Pesa often in minutes; bank 1–2 working days | Minutes | Express: minutes. Economy: 1–3 business days |
| Receiving Cost | Free to receive; M-Pesa withdrawal fees only if cashing out | Free to receive | Free to receive |
